What this means for your family

While the facility's therapy team is frequently praised for helping patients recover, the recurring reports of medication errors and long response times for basic needs are significant red flags. If you choose this facility, we strongly recommend that a family member visits daily to monitor medication administration and hygiene, and that you maintain direct contact with the facility administrator to ensure your loved one's needs are being met.

207 reviews on Google
Salmon Creek Post Acute & Rehabilitation receives highly polarized feedback, with many families reporting severe neglect, medication errors, and chronic understaffing. While some patients praise the physical therapy team and the cleanliness of the facility, a significant number of reviewers describe dangerous delays in call-light response times and poor communication from administration. Families should be aware that the facility's reputation for safety and responsiveness is inconsistent, with multiple reports of patients suffering falls or medical complications during their stay.

Questions for Your Tour

  • 1I noticed that you are very active in responding to online feedback; how do you use that family input to improve daily operations and communication with residents' families?
  • 2Given that physical and occupational therapy are noted as strengths here, how do you ensure that progress in therapy is effectively coordinated with the nursing staff's daily care routines?
  • 3What specific protocols are in place to ensure that medication administration remains timely and accurate for residents with complex schedules?
  • 4When a resident uses their call light for assistance with personal care or hygiene, what is your standard process for prioritizing and responding to those requests in a timely manner?
  • 5How do you gather feedback on the dining experience to ensure that the meals provided are meeting the nutritional needs and preferences of your residents?
  • 6With 120 residents, how do you ensure that communication remains consistent and transparent between your administrative team and the families regarding any changes in a loved one's care plan?

Inspection History

Medicare Inspection History

3-year lookback · Medicare 2026

22deficiencies
Above state avg (17.1)
16 complaint-triggered

This facility shows persistent problems across multiple areas, with families filing 16 complaints triggering federal investigations. Medication management errors appear repeatedly in surveys from 2023 to 2026, alongside recurring issues with resident care planning and daily living assistance. The facility has also faced ongoing problems with fire safety systems and emergency preparedness protocols, though these appear to be corrected when identified.
